Donna Mooney’s illustrious career stretches back to when she was 21 years old and worked in a department store. She saw an ad in the New York Times for modeling work through an agency and decided to give it a try. This was the start of amazing things for Donna, who is still modeling today. Donna says “I tried it out and loved it so kept doing it”. She has modeled for all the top designers including Perry Ellis and Liz Clairborne, as well as being the first fitting model for Betsy Johnson. For the past 12 years Donna has also been modeling nude for art students, as she is very good at holding poses for long periods of time. The nudity doesn’t bother her at all, as it’s for artistic purposes.

As well as modeling Donna is an accomplished actress. Her most recent work includes appearing on the Chris Rock Show and working on the last Law & Order to film in NY, where she was on the Supreme Court jury. She was a stand in for Meryl Streep in the movie It’s Complicated, and her other film credits include The New Guy, First we take Manhattan, One Fine Day and Short Cut. Donna has extensive background and stand-in experience and has worked on films with George Clooney, Nicole Kidman, Alec Baldwin, Brad Pitt and Anthony Hopkins. She explains “Anthony came up to me out of the blue and started talking to me and he was a really nice guy.” All this allows her good access to the industry and the opportunity to attend many premiers of films, the most recent being for Night and Day.
